Since I got you here,
I'm attempting to build a budget gaming computer
Here's what I've got so far.
Dell optiplex 380
Windows 7 pro 64bit
1T harddrive
Zotac 1050ti graphics card
Corsair 450w PSU
Upgraded to a q6700 processor
ASUS Wi-Fi PCI Express Adapter (PCE-AC56)
I would like to get a 500Gb ssd to finish this out.
What are your thoughts? I think my graphics card may be over kill but I figure could be transferred to another build in the future.

If you've a lot of data, I suggest OS, programs and docs on ssd, music, pics, vids on reg hdd. If you're gonna get a higher capacity ssd, then it doesn't matter as you'll have space for whatever.
